Best Nap Length For Painting Walls . Match the nap size to your wall texture. Smaller naps are better for smoother surfaces because you. Thicker naps hold more paint, helping get it into nooks and crannies. I have been reading that for perfectly smooth walls, we should use a 1/4” nap microfiber roller. A 1/2″ roller nap is excellent for drywall interior walls and ceilings. The size nap to use is usually dictated by the surface to be rolled, the rougher the surface, the bigger the nap you need. Because a shorter nap picks up less paint, it is common for some. However, my painter says it will leave seams/lines at the. The main rule of thumb is thicker naps for rougher surfaces. These rollers provide excellent coverage without adding unwanted texture to the wall. A 3/8″ roller nap is ideal for most interior walls, metal, and smooth surfaces. A 3/4″ roller nap is best for exterior walls and. For smooth walls, use a short nap (1/4” to 3/8”). Short nap rollers, typically 1/4 inch in length, are ideal for smooth surfaces. For smooth surfaces such as new drywall, choose a shorter nap (3/16” or 1/4″) to evenly apply the paint and maintain a smooth finish.
